Ingredients
Chicken
- 3 pounds chicken tenders (or boneless chicken breasts or thighs)
Seasoning & Oil
- 3 tablespoons olive oil
- 1/3 cup fajita seasoning
Instructions
- Prepare the Grill: Preheat your grill or pellet grill to 300°F. If using a pellet grill, competition pellets were used for added flavor.
- Coat the Chicken: Place the chicken tenders on a rimmed baking sheet and drizzle them evenly with olive oil, ensuring each piece is well coated.
- Season the Chicken: Sprinkle the fajita seasoning over the chicken pieces and toss thoroughly to coat each piece evenly with the seasoning.
- Grill the Chicken: Arrange the seasoned chicken tenders on the grill grates. Close the lid to maintain a consistent temperature and smoke level.
- Cook to Temperature: Grill the chicken for 15 to 20 minutes, turning as needed, until the internal temperature reaches 165°F measured with a digital meat thermometer, ensuring the chicken is fully cooked and juicy.
- Serve: Carefully remove the chicken from the grill and serve immediately for best freshness and flavor.
Notes
- Using boneless chicken breasts or thighs is a good alternative to tenders.
- A digital meat thermometer is recommended to ensure proper cooking and food safety.
- Competition pellets add a specific smoky flavor, but any pellet or charcoal grill can be used effectively.
- Adjust cooking time slightly based on the thickness of the chicken pieces.
- Serve with traditional Mexican sides like rice, beans, or tortillas for a complete meal.
